Permission
Building permits are required in every town, village, or region. Knowing the impact of the law can help you identify the actual overall cost of your project, not just the permit fee. What began as a simple project may have an influence on building codes for wall constructions, drainage, or electrical, causing delays and cost overruns.
You must keep in mind that a potential home buyer may investigate the restoration work. They may also demand evidence of the completion of the project followed by the rules and regulations.
Contracts, Certifications, and Insurance
All construction and renovation projects require sufficient liabilities and workers’ compensation insurance. Professional contractors are aware of this and have the necessary insurance coverage. As a homeowner, you should be informed about the types of insurance you’ll need during the construction process.
Reputable contractors actually participate in workplace safety programs and train their employees. They also double-check that workers’ insurance covers all subcontractors.
Reputable contractors are there for the long term, so they’ll stand behind their work and make sure you’re happy with the end result long after the project is over. Finally, no matter how minor the task, you must have it documented.
You will have no remedy if difficulties arise later if you do not have a contract. An explanation of the task, commencement, and conclusion dates, as well as the budget and paying plan, should be included at the very least. Professional renovators utilize either their own agreement or one that is widely used in the business.
